Economists predict unemployment will not exceed 3 million
15th June 2009
Economists have offered more optimistic predictions over future levels of unemployment in the UK, with the majority now predicting that it will not breach 3m.
Until recently the consensus had been that the jobless total - currently 2.2m - would reach around 3.5 to 4m but the recent growth in industrial output and increased business confidence have led to a revision of the figures.
Economists at BNP Paribas, the National Institute for Economic and Social Research and Fathom Financial Consulting all believe that unemployment will not rise above 3m.
